Official Description (provided by the hotel):
Wilson Ranches is a 9,000 acre cattle and hay ranch three miles West of Fossil, Oregon. The Retreat has six ranch style guest rooms, two common baths, two private baths, and a spacious living and dining room. Enjoy horseback riding in a geologically and historically rich area of Wheeler County. Wheeler County is home of the John Day Fossil Beds National Monument and has the richest find of prehistoric fossils in the world. ... more   less
